Understanding Key Fobs
Key fobs serve numerous functions, including locking and opening the vehicle, starting the engine remotely, and more recently, making it possible for advanced functions such as keyless entry and ignition. These small devices interact wirelessly with the car's onboard systems, simplifying the user experience while likewise providing a layer of security.
Types of Key Fobs
Basic Key Fobs: These are standard Remote control car keys replacement keyless entry systems that allow users to lock and open their cars from a range. They typically do not come with keyless ignition.

Smart Key Fobs: These fobs provide innovative features. In addition to locking and opening, they often include proximity noticing, enabling chauffeurs to open their cars without physically pressing a button, just by being within a particular variety.

Keyless Ignition Fobs: These fobs allow keyless engine start and stop functionalities, boosting convenience for motorists by getting rid of the need to place a traditional key.

Transponder Keys: An evolution of traditional keys, transponder keys contain chips that communicate with the vehicle's ignition system. Like key fobs, they increase security by making sure that only the initial key can begin the engine.

When looking for a replacement key fob, vehicle owners need to follow these steps:

Identify the Fob Type: Understanding whether you require a standard, wise, or transponder key fob is important. This can generally be discovered in the vehicle's handbook or documentation.

Get the Vehicle Identification Number (VIN): The VIN will help any sales representative or locksmith in discovering the precise match for the key fob.

Assess Options: Assess the previously mentioned alternatives based on budget, seriousness, and convenience.

Program the Key Fob: Depending on the choice picked, the replacement fob might require programs. This can in some cases be a DIY job, however help from an expert might be required for more complex systems.

Check the Key Fob: Once acquired and configured, checking the key fob thoroughly ensures that all functions work correctly.
Frequently Asked Questions About Replacement Key Fobs
1. Just how much does it generally cost to replace a key fob?The expense
can differ extensively based upon the kind of fob and where it is gotten. Typically, dealership replacements can run anywhere from ₤ 150 to ₤ 400, while aftermarket options can range from ₤ 20 to ₤ 100.

2. Can I configure my own key fob?Some key fobs can be programmed by the owner using a treatment described in the vehicle's manual. Nevertheless, complex keyless systems may need professional shows. 3. What need to I do if I lose my key fob?Contact your dealership or a local locksmith right away. They can assist in acquiring a replacement and might offer additional services to make sure vehicle security. 4. Are all key fobs interchangeable?No, key fobs are normally made particularly for individual makes and designs, which implies a key fob from another vehicle may not work. 5. How can I avoid key fob loss in the future?Consider investing in keychain trackers, establishing a designated spot for your fob at home, or utilizing a spare key alternative
